⚖️ Judicial Review in India and the United States: A Comparative Analysis of Constitutional Guardianship The comparative analysis of judicial review in 🇮🇳 India and 🇺🇸 the United States reveals two distinct yet profoundly influential systems of constitutional oversight. While both nations vest their judiciaries with the authority to invalidate laws and actions contravening their constitutions, their historical evolution, structural frameworks, and operational principles diverge significantly.
